What to Expect
The Controls Engineer, Battery Assembly - NIGHT shift will be responsible for troubleshooting and programming automated equipment systems, robot applications, conveyor systems, vision systems, and process/equipment monitoring components. In addition, will collaborate with the maintenance team to identify, fix and improve equipment and controls related failures.
What You'll Do
  • Support and assist maintenance team in troubleshooting difficult breakdowns and chronic equipment failures related to control systems
  • Responsible for implementing and managing continuous process optimization including the addition of advanced and conventional technologies to improve quality, productivity and reduce overall waste
  • Overall responsibility for controls related activities in the production shop, leading and assisting production and maintenance in all controls related topics and issues
  • Uses complex electrical schematics and blueprints to troubleshoot and correct problems
  • Develop & maintain proper documentation of all electrical equipment and associated procedures, making updates as required by modifications
  • Identify weak areas of the production systems using root cause analysis and first principles thinking, and implement effective countermeasures using all available means
  • Optimization and improvement of human machine interfaces, SCADA systems and MES interfaces
  • Implement and enforce Tesla equipment safety standard into the manufacturing equipment, including periodic checks and qualification inspections
  • Understand and program using several different programming styles, including ladder logic, structured text
What You'll Bring
  • Bachelor's Degree in Electrical, Mechatronics, or Mechanical Engineering or equivalent work experience
  • 2 years of professional controls engineering experience
  • 2 years of advanced PLC programming knowledge on Rockwell, Siemens, Beckhoff or equivalent PLCs in a professional environment
  • Experience with commissioning and troubleshooting servo and AC drive control systems
  • Robotic programming skills desired
  • HMI programming experience - Ignition and Wonderware
  • Understanding of databases and various program languages (MySQL, Python)
  • Proven project management experience
  • Proficient in working with and creating electrical diagrams and prints
